What affects the price

The final price for installing a sliding door depends on a few key things. First, consider the material; vinyl is generally more budget-friendly, while wood or aluminum frames usually add to the cost. The size of the opening and whether you need custom sizing will also shift the bottom line. If the current frame is damaged or needs structural repairs before the new door fits, that requires extra labor. What are the signs that my sliding glass door rollers need attention?

If your sliding glass door in Palm Bay sticks or grinds as you open and close it, the rollers are likely the issue. You might also notice the door is difficult to move, or it sags. Sometimes, you'll hear a scraping sound. These are clear indicators that the rollers may need adjustment or replacement. Addressing this promptly can prevent further damage to the door track. How does the installation process for new sliding doors work?

The installation of new sliding glass doors in Palm Bay begins with a site assessment. The licensed pros will measure the opening and prepare the area. They then carefully remove your old door. The new frame is installed and secured, followed by the placement of the new door panels. Finally, they test the operation for smooth movement and proper sealing. This ensures a professional finish.
